A nurse is reviewing the medical record of a client who had abdominal surgery 2 days ago. The nurse should identify that which of the following findings indicates the client is at risk for delayed wound healing?
Explanation & Rationale
A. BMI 35: Obesity (BMI ≥ 30) increases the risk for delayed wound healing due to poor tissue perfusion, decreased oxygenation, and fat tissue’s susceptibility to infection and dehiscence. B. Pain level of 1: Low pain levels are expected and do not affect healing. C. Capillary refill time 1 second: This indicates adequate peripheral perfusion, not impaired healing. D. Oxygen saturation 97%: This is a normal oxygen level and supports wound healing.
